The evolution of annealing quantum systems marks one of the significant innovations in contemporary computational science, offering unparalleled capabilities for addressing intricate optimisation issues that have historically confounded traditional computer systems. These sophisticated systems work by leveraging quantum mechanical phenomena to explore solution spaces more efficiently than conventional algorithms, thus equipping researchers to tackle issues with thousands or even millions of variables. The underlying technique entails systematically lowering system energy levels while retaining quantum coherence, permitting the system to transition into optimal or near-optimal solutions organically. This approach has demonstrated highly advantageous in domains such as portfolio optimisation, traffic flow management, and molecular modeling, where typical computational processes frequently become increasingly slow. The system's capability to handle combinatorial issues has garnered immense focus from sectors striving to enhance operational proficiency and reduce expenses.
